This theme has been disscussed long ago, but I can't remember now how to do it. A boat sounds the horm and can be heard for miles. Or a bell rings here and can be heard at the other end of the route. Wiki explains what to do, but still, I can see the proper tags in config files, and adding <distance 50,150> changes nothing. Can anyone explain what to do in detail?
 
I have just made such a change to the "Guards Whistle" driver command. I also started by trying to specify <distance,i,i> in the config file, and found it made no difference. In the end my solution was to edit the relevant script file and update the call to World.Play2DSound to call instead World.PlaySound. PlaySound accepts additional parameters, including the ability to specify near and far distances. I am not sure if it works for versions before 4.5 (ie TANE).

The new "Guards Whistle Near" should be available for download sometime today.
